- **Load fonts before rendering.** Vega measures every text label via canvas
`measureText` **regardless of renderer** (even the `'none'` probe runs layout),
so a face that finishes loading after embed lays the whole chart out with
fallback metrics. `renderSpec` therefore gates on `document.fonts.load` for the
families a spec+config reference (`collectFontFamilies`, core) before any layout
pass. This is a non-critical enhancement, so it waits on `allSettled` + a
timeout: a face failing (offline, 404, a system family with no `@font-face`)
degrades to fallback metrics rather than failing the chart (the sanctioned
swallow under §7's fail-loud rule). Chart fonts are self-hosted in
`styles/chart-fonts.css` (offered by the Theme Builder's font control); only
their latin subsets are precached, the rest runtime-cached (vite.config Workbox).

- **Don't** rebuild the config from a fixed schema: vega-themes presets carry
Vega-_layer_ keys (`symbol`/`shape`/`path`/`group`) absent from the Vega-Lite
`Config` schema but forwarded to Vega — a rebuild drops them. Merge in place.
- **Do** write a named scheme into `range.*` as the object `{ scheme: name }`. A
bare scheme-name string passes vega-lite _compile_ but Vega rejects it at
_render_ ("Unrecognized scale range value"), blanking the chart.
`normalizeRangeSchemes` (core) heals the bare form at the render-resolution
points (`chartConfigForSelection`; the builder gallery) for configs authored or
saved before this was enforced.

- **2026-06-14 (Color panel bugfix)** — **scheme picks rendered blank.** A named scheme
was written into `config.range.*` as a bare string, which vega-lite compiles but Vega
rejects at render ("Unrecognized scale range value") — silently caught by the gallery's
per-card try/catch, so the categorical/sequential/diverging charts blanked the moment a
scheme was picked. Predates this session's panels/fonts (shipped with the Color panel).
Fix: the controls write Vega's range-scheme object `{ scheme: name }` and read either
form; `normalizeRangeSchemes` (core) heals a bare-form config at the render-resolution
points (`chartConfigForSelection` for the live preview/export, and the builder gallery),
so themes saved/imported with the old form self-heal. The gallery's catch now surfaces the
error message in the card (fail-loud, arch 02) so a render failure on valid JSON isn't
invisible again. Regression cover: a real
vega-lite→vega compile/parse/run asserting `{ scheme }` renders and the bare string
throws, plus `normalizeRangeSchemes` unit tests. Verified: typecheck, lint, tests (983).

// ── Range scheme normalization ────────────────────────────────────────────────
/**
* Convert any bare scheme-name string under `config.range.*` to Vega's
* range-scheme object `{ scheme: name }`. A bare string passes vega-lite compile
* but Vega rejects it at render ("Unrecognized scale range value"), silently
* blanking the chart; the object form is the one Vega accepts. Idempotent
* arrays, existing `{ scheme }` objects, and every other key pass through
* untouched. Applied where a theme config becomes a render config, so a config
* authored, imported, or saved by an earlier build with the bare form still
* renders. Returns the same object when nothing needed changing.
*/
export function normalizeRangeSchemes(config: JsonObject): JsonObject {
const range = config.range;
if (!isJsonObject(range)) return config;
let changed = false;
const out: JsonObject = { ...range };
for (const [family, value] of Object.entries(range)) {
if (typeof value === 'string') {
out[family] = { scheme: value };
changed = true;
}
}
return changed ? { ...config, range: out } : config;
}
